Corruption and Anti-Corruption in Modern China collects essays from the scholars in their fields and examines the ongoing corruption in China by addressing this important topic from a historical perspective through a cooperative interdisciplinary research effort among Chinese-American scholars interested in the subject. Their scholarship makes a significant contribution through multi-faceted components from different fields such as history, economics, political science, criminal justice, and popular culture. The authors introduce and explore the theory and practice of policy patterns, political systems, and social institutions by identifying key issues in Chinese government and society contained within the larger framework of the international sphere. This book describes a historical transition when the Chinese Communist Party (CCP) maintained its forceful control of cities while the middle class reluctantly sacrificed its rights in exchange for retaining their economic benefits. To survive market economy, the party leadership became more flexible and was able to adapt to economic and social change. The CCP governments in our research responded to the rising demands and expectations of the society. They were willing and able to cope with the middle class by making a few compromises and following certain legal procedures in exchange for continuing political support. These practical comprises characterized a new political culture in PRC history since 1949. The book voices the complaints and resentments in the cities, and interprets government policies and legal practices. It emphasizes the consequence for governance, human rights, and commercial rule of law, all of which threatens the legitimacy of the CCP. It also suggests an important evolution of the CCP. The reform movement since the 1980s has not yet contributed significantly to the country's democratic transformation or to its social stability. The leaders in the 1990s focused on liberal economic reform while discouraging and even stifling political reform. As a result, economic interest groups successfully established an alliance with CCP officials to control economic policy-making and to share political governance. In the 2010s, Chinese leaders have paid special attention to political scandals, corruption, and mismanagement in the government and in the Party.
This book provides a historical review of the transformation of China’s image around the world since the 1978 Reform and Opening Up. Based on a synthetic model that the author constructs for evaluating national images, together with a historical review and quantitative analysis, it discusses the issues and challenges confronting China’s image around the world since the Opening Up. To help rectify the situation that most of the research on China’s reform efforts focuses on hard power (esp. economic power), this book, which mainly focuses on China’s soft power, reviews and assesses its global image from the three perspectives of politics, economy and culture. In the process, it sheds valuable new light on the presentation of China’s image and the world’s perceptions of China.

The United Nations 2030 Agenda for Sustainable Development makes climate change and responsible consumption key priorities for both industrialized and emerging economies. Moving beyond the Global North, this book uses innovative cross-national and cross-generational research with urban residents in China and Uganda, as well as the UK, to illuminate international debates about building sustainable societies and to examine how different cultures think about past, present and future responsibility for climate change. The authors explore to what extent different nations see climate change as a domestic issue, whilst looking at local explanatory and blame narratives to consider profound questions of justice between those nations that are more and less responsible for, and vulnerable to, climate change.
Real-Time Simulation Technology for Modern Power Electronics provides an invaluable foundation and state-of-the-art review on the most advanced implementations of real-time simulation as it appears poised to revolutionize the modeling of power electronics. The book opens with a discussion of power electronics device physic modeling, component modeling, and power converter modeling before addressing numerical methods to solve converter model, emphasizing speed and accuracy. It discusses both CPU-based and FPGA-based real-time implementations and provides an extensive review of current applications, including hardware-in-the-loop and its case studies in the micro-grid and electric vehicle applications. The book closes with a review of the near and long-term outlooks for the evolving technology. Collectively, the work provides a systematic resource for students, researchers, and engineers in the electrical engineering and other closely related fields.
QUANTUM TURBULENCE: DECAY OF GRID TURBULENCE IN A DISSIPATIONLESS FLUID We produced grid turbulence in liquid helium at 520 mK to compare with classical experiments and theories. Above T = 1 K, with viscosity present, it has been shown that grid turbulence is equivalent to homogeneous isotropic turbulence in a classical fluid. We seek to investigate the nature of grid turbulence when viscosity is zero. Specifically, in the absence of viscosity in a quantum fluid, through what path does the turbulence decay? To produce grid turbulence, a magnetically shielded superconducting linear motor was designed and built to accelerate and decelerate the grid rapidly in a short distance ( 1 mm), and achieve glide speeds up to 1 m/s, when driven with the properly shaped current pulse. We measured the decay of the turbulence produced by calorimetry technique. Recent theory suggests the decay occurs through a Kelvin-wave cascade on the vortex lines which couples the initially large turbulent eddies to the short wavelength phonon spectrum of the liquid, yielding a characteristic rate of temperature rise. Initial measurements support the Kelvin wave cascade theory.
